Answer:

The steps for constructing the bisector of an angle using only a compass and a straightedge are as follows,

Step 1 :

Place the compass on the vertex of the angle.

Step 2 :

Set the compass on the vertex and adjust it to any length.

Step 3 :

Draw arcs on both sides ( rays ) of the angle.

Step 4 :

From the intersection of arcs and sides in both sides draw another arcs ( Without changing the span of compass ) between the sides of the angle such that we get intersection of arcs.

Step 5 :

With help of straightedge, join the vertex and the intersection point we get in previous step.

Two adjacent angles form a right angle. What type of angle pair do they form?
Yuliya22 [10]

Answer:

complementary angles

Step-by-step explanation:

Adjacent angles form a right angle.

A right angle is 90 degrees.

Two angles that add to 90 degrees are complementary.

The adjacent angles are complementary
